About Berlin Half Marathon

The Generali Berlin Half Marathon is one of the fastest and largest half marathons in Europe. It has started annually at the end of March/beginning of April since 1981. In 2026, March 29th marked the 45th anniversary edition. The course leads from Tiergarten through the historic city center – Unter den Linden, Schlossplatz, Friedrichstraße – and finishes in front of the Brandenburg Gate. Over 35,000 runners, handbikers, wheelchair athletes, and inline skaters from all over the world participate. Organizer: SCC EVENTS. The next edition will take place on April 4, 2027.

Berlin's Big Spring Run

When spring arrives in Berlin, the running season kicks off with the Half Marathon. Since 1981, SCC (Sport-Club Charlottenburg) – now under organizer SCC EVENTS – has been organizing the Berlin Half Marathon. It's part of the same race series as the Berlin Marathon in September but is considered a major event in its own right and ranks among the largest half marathons globally.

A Fast City Course

At 21.0975 km, the course winds through the heart of the capital. It starts on Straße des 17. Juni in Tiergarten, passes the Victory Column, then goes through Unter den Linden – Berlin's historic boulevard – past the Humboldt Forum, across Schlossplatz, Friedrichstraße, Karl-Liebknecht-Straße, continuing along the Spree riverbanks and through Mitte back to the Brandenburg Gate. The course is flat, fast, with hardly any inclines – personal bests are regularly achieved here.

Multiple Competitions in One

The Berlin Half Marathon includes several competitions: the main run for runners (21.0975 km), the wheelchair half marathon, the handbike race, and the inline skating race. This makes the event explicitly inclusive – different sports share the course in staggered start waves.

Traffic and the City

On race day, a large part of Berlin's city center is closed to car traffic – from Tiergarten via Unter den Linden to Friedrichshain-Kreuzberg. The BVG (public transport) increases its services. Spectators line the course; classic viewing points include the Victory Column, the Brandenburg Gate (finish line), and the intersections along Unter den Linden.

45th Anniversary Edition

The 2026 edition on March 29th marked the 45th anniversary. Sponsors of the main run include Generali (title sponsor), Adidas, Garmin (timing), and Bett1.de. The 2027 race will take place on April 4th; registration is via a lottery system, which opens on April 2, 2026, and runs until May 28, 2026.

Berlin Half Marathon — edition 2026

The 45th edition of the Generali Berlin Half Marathon took place on March 29, 2026. Starting on Straße des 17. Juni in Tiergarten, finishing in front of the Brandenburg Gate. The first start wave began at 09:15 AM. Several competitions – the main run, wheelchair half marathon, handbike, and inline skaters – shared the 21.0975 km course through Berlin-Mitte.

The 45th edition of the Berlin Half Marathon marked the event's 45th anniversary. Over 35,000 runners from around the world were registered, along with athletes in the wheelchair and handbike competitions, and inline skaters.

The course, as always, led from Tiergarten via Unter den Linden, Friedrichstraße, Karl-Liebknecht-Straße back to the Brandenburg Gate – Berlin's classic fast course. The top positions in the men's and women's races were decided around the 60-minute mark; full results are available on the official timing platform.

Programme Berlin Half Marathon 2026

Sunday, March 29, 2026 – Race Schedule

  • Early Morning – Setup of start area on Straße des 17. Juni, bag drop
  • 09:15 AM – Start of the first wave of the main run (elite runners and fast start blocks)
  • 09:15–10:00 AM – Subsequent half marathon start waves by target time
  • Before – Starts of inline skaters, wheelchair and handbike competitions (staggered before the main run)
  • Course: Tiergarten → Victory Column → Unter den Linden → Schlossplatz → Friedrichstraße → Karl-Liebknecht-Straße → Return via Spree riverbanks → Brandenburg Gate (Finish)
  • ~11:00 AM–1:00 PM – Main arrival times at the Brandenburg Gate
  • Afternoon – Award ceremonies, official press conferences

Practical information — Berlin Half Marathon

Getting to the Start

S-Bahn / U-Bahn Brandenburger Tor (S1/S2/S25/U5) or S-Bahn Tiergarten (S5/S7/S9), both about a 5–10 minute walk to the start area.

Registration 2027

Lottery opens 02/04/2026, closes 28/05/2026. Registration fees vary by category, starting around €80. Register via bmw-berlin-marathon.com / scc-events.com.

Spectating

Free entry. Classic spectator spots: Victory Column, Pariser Platz, Brandenburg Gate (finish).
